California’s Grape & Gourmet Charity Event is the culmination of the golden state’s premier wine competition that features the largest tasting of California gold medal winning wines under one roof. Over 5,000 guests will sample the finest wines California has to offer and also taste delicacies from the best restaurants within the Sacramento Region. Each of the 700 wines featured at the event are California State Fair Award Winners. Over 200 California wineries will be represented along with 80 of the Sacramento Region’s award winning restaurants. Guests will also have the opportunity to purchase award-winning wines with all wine sale proceeds benefiting the Friends of the California State Fair Scholarship Program.
The California State Fair Wine Competition is the oldest, most prestigious wine competition in North America. The California State Fair is committed to promoting California wines by recognizing it’s top wines and wineries. The competition was established in 1855, and is open to all California bonded wineries selling retail and each year, thousands of California wines are entered into the competition for the chance to win one of many coveted awards from the State Fair’s panel of expert wine judges.
For over 150 years, the California State Fair has recognized the best wines of the state and the dedication of wineries and winemakers in the Golden State’s viticulture and enology industry. Award winners truly are the best of the best! All winning wines are featured and available at Save Mart Supermarkets after the announcement of the awards. According to industry leaders, it is the most meaningful of the major competitions restricted to California wines. (Resource: www.thebestcaliforniawine.com)
Proceeds of California’s Grape and Gourmet benefit the Friends of the California State Fair Scholarship Program (youth scholarships and education).
